Mother on school-run admits using car to try to move climate change protester blocking road
The footage shows a woman telling the protesters they must "move out of the way now" and adding, "my son needs to go to school and I need to go to work".
On the dangerous driving count, Mr Petchey said: "It is not an excessive speed as the driver was using the brakes quite heavily.Mr Petchey said: "Clearly this was an incident where there was a risk, even if no injury was caused."Insulate Britain activists have been calling for government to commit to providing insulation for 29 million homes
An assault charge against Speid, in which it was alleged that a protester had been beaten, was dismissed after the prosecution said it would produce no evidence.Peter Hoche, chairman of the magistrates bench, also banned Speid from driving by issuing her with an interim driving disqualification.
